Takafumi Akahoshi (赤星 貴文, Akahoshi Takafumi, born May 27, 1986) is a Japanese football player. He plays for Ratchaburi Mitr Phol.

Career

Previously he played for Latvian side FK Liepājas Metalurgs. Akahoshi had a great season with Metalurgs. Soon after joining the team he became a vital figure in its first eleven and made several excellent appearances. He scored his first goal for Liepāja in a league match victory (4-2) over FK Ventspils on August 22, 2010. All in all he played 15 matches in the LMT Virsliga, scoring 6 times and becoming the fourth top scorer in Metalurgs' team. He also played 1 domestic cup match, when Metalurgs were beaten by FK Jelgava and 1 Champions League qualification match, when Metalurgs were once again beaten - this time by Sparta Praha from the Czech Republic. He was also included in the LMT Virsliga 2010 team of the season. The club finished the league in the third place and he got a bronze medal. After that season he was released by Metalurgs, as the club intended that he had to play in a bit higher level the next year. In January 2011 he joined Pogoń Szczecin.

In July 2014, Akahoshi signed a three-year contract with Russian Premier League side FC Ufa, making his debut as a half-time substitute against Zenit St.Petersburg on 16 August 2014. After only three appearances for Ufa, Akahoshi rejoined Pogoń Szczecin on loan till the end of the 2014-15 season in February 2015. On 8 June 2015, Akahoshi left Ufa by mutual consent.
